Position Summary
BeOne’s Global Patient Safety (GPS) leadership team seeks a seasoned professional to lead end‑to‑end execution, quality, and continuous improvement of global safety operations. The role oversees collection, processing, assessment, and reporting of individual case safety reports (ICSRs), safety operations in clinical trials, China pharmacovigilance activities, and safety systems. It also actively supports GPS’s operational technology strategy and provides deep technical knowledge.
Key Responsibilities- Oversee ICSR activities: manage data collection methods, ensure consistent data flow and distribution, maintain data convention standards, and guarantee compliant ICSR submissions globally.
- Ensure appropriate representation of serious adverse event (SAE) data in safety‑related reports for clinical trials and ensure compliance of safety operations activities in trials.
- Collaborate with internal and external stakeholders to operationalize and optimize safety reporting processes, including the Trial Master File (TMF) and Safety Management Operation plans.
- Supervise China post‑marketing safety operations: ensure compliance with adverse drug reaction monitoring and reporting, oversee risk assessment and control, and manage effective communication of drug safety information.
- Oversee safety database, safety reporting gateways, and data repositories; support technical activities and documentation for all safety systems.
- Develop and implement pharmacovigilance (PV) technology strategies and projects, enhancing PV technology footprint within GPS and aligning with organizational objectives.
- Develop budgets and investment strategies for new technology capabilities to support PV.
- Lead the GPS Safety Operations Team, including ICSR management, ICSR submission, trial safety operations, China post‑marketing safety operations, and safety systems.
- Recruit, retain, develop, and mentor safety operations staff; create and maintain policies, guidelines, and SOPs from a safety operations perspective.
- Participate in the review of pharmacovigilance agreements, oversee PV agreement execution, and support outsourcing and vendor selection strategies.
- MD, PharmD, RN plus a higher degree or international equivalent; or an equivalent combination of education and professional experience.
- 15 years of relevant experience, including 10 years in drug safety.
- Mastery of global safety regulatory requirements and proficiency in safety report processing and operational systems.
- Experience with signal recognition, statistical techniques, and trial methods.
- Previous management experience and process and systems management expertise.
- Clinical experience preferred; proficiency with Microsoft Office and technical safety systems such as ARGUS.
